ट्यूटोरियल: इवेंट डेटा का इस्तेमाल करके, iOS Ads कन्वर्ज़न मेज़र करना

दूसरा चरण: Google Analytics को इंटिग्रेट करना


जानकारी: iOS ऐप्लिकेशन के विज्ञापनों से मिलने वाले कन्वर्ज़न को मेज़र करना

पहला चरण: अपने Ads खाते को Google Analytics से लिंक करना

दूसरा चरण: Google Analytics

तीसरा चरण: आम तौर पर होने वाली समस्याएं हल करना और उनसे निपटना


अपने Ads खाते को लिंक करने के बाद, Firebase के लिए Google Analytics SDK को इंटिग्रेट किया जा सकता है.

Firebase के लिए Google Analytics SDK को इंटिग्रेट करना

इस ट्यूटोरियल में बताए गए तरीके से, इवेंट डेटा के साथ ऑन-डिवाइस कन्वर्ज़न मेज़रमेंट का इस्तेमाल करने के लिए, Apple प्लैटफ़ॉर्म के लिए Firebase के Google Analytics SDK के 11.14.0 या इसके बाद के वर्शन का इस्तेमाल करना ज़रूरी है. पक्का करें कि आपके प्रोजेक्ट की डिपेंडेंसी, अपडेट की गई हों. शामिल किए गए SDK मॉड्यूल और कॉन्फ़िगरेशन के बारे में ज़्यादा जानकारी के लिए, टारगेट की क्षमताओं के बारे में जानकारी देखें.

Cocoapods का इस्तेमाल करना

अगर आपका ऐप्लिकेशन Cocoapods का इस्तेमाल करता है, तो पुष्टि करें कि आपके प्रोजेक्ट की Podfile में GoogleAppAdsOnDeviceConversion पॉड शामिल है. इसके लिए, मुख्य FirebaseAnalytics पॉड का इस्तेमाल करें या इसे स्टैंडअलोन पॉड के तौर पर साफ़ तौर पर शामिल करें:

pod 'FirebaseAnalytics' # includes GoogleAdsOnDeviceConversion

या

pod 'FirebaseAnalytics/Core'
pod 'GoogleAdsOnDeviceConversion'

इसके बाद, pod repo update और pod install कमांड चलाएं.

Swift Package Manager का इस्तेमाल करना

अगर आपका ऐप्लिकेशन Swift Package Manager का इस्तेमाल करता है, तो Firebase के लिए Swift Package Manager में दिए गए चरणों को फ़ॉलो करें. "वे Firebase लाइब्रेरी चुनें जिन्हें आपको अपने ऐप्लिकेशन में शामिल करना है" चरण पर पहुंचने के बाद, अगले चरणों पर जाने से पहले, FirebaseAnalytics को चुनें. इसके अलावा, FirebaseAnalytics/Core और GoogleAdsOnDeviceConversion को चुनें.

इंटिग्रेशन का दूसरा तरीका

अगर आपका ऐप्लिकेशन Cocoapods या Swift Package Manager का इस्तेमाल नहीं करता है, तो इस तरीके से इंटिग्रेट करें:

  1. firebase-ios-sdk GitHub रेपो से, Firebase की सार्वजनिक ज़िप फ़ाइल डाउनलोड करें.
  2. फ़्रेमवर्क को सीधे प्रोजेक्ट में जोड़ने के लिए, सार्वजनिक ज़िप फ़ाइल में दिए गए README निर्देशों का पालन करें. पक्का करें कि आपने FirebaseAnalytics डायरेक्ट्री से फ़्रेमवर्क जोड़े हों.
  3. Xcode में, अपने ऐप्लिकेशन के टारगेट की बिल्ड सेटिंग में, Other Linker Settings में -ObjC और -lc++ फ़्लैग जोड़ें.

इंटिग्रेशन की पुष्टि करना

Xcode के स्कीम एडिटर में, Arguments Passed on Launch में -FIRDebugEnabled जोड़कर, डीबग मोड चालू करें.

सिम्युलेटर या डिवाइस में, ऐप्लिकेशन मिटाएं. Xcode में ऐप्लिकेशन लॉन्च करने पर, पुष्टि करें कि Xcode के डीबग कंसोल में, इस तरह का मैसेज दिखता है:

[Firebase/Analytics][I-ACS023007] Analytics v.X.X.X started
...
[Firebase/Analytics][I-ACS023009] Debug logging enabled
...
[FirebaseAnalytics][I-ACS023278] Conversion service GoogleAdsOnDeviceConversion framework is linked

करीब 15 सेकंड इंतज़ार करें और पुष्टि करें कि Xcode के डीबग कंसोल में, _psmvalue_gads मैसेज दिखता है:

[FirebaseAnalytics][I-ACS023087] User property set. Name, value: _psmvalue_gads, X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X




पहला चरण अपने Ads खाते को Google Analytics तीसरा चरण: आम तौर पर होने वाली समस्याएं हल करना और उनसे निपटना